Transaction 20a33cff58cc01ebf29744757c127068d361baeedae5005784c250252c716225
1 Input
1 Output
-
20a33cff58cc01ebf29744757c127068d361baeedae5005784c250252c716225:0
- value
- 1512515150
- script pubkey
- OP_PUSHBYTES_33 0309fad82c211d57df049a4f36a7305d4e141bc5f5da753634839066015d7ab05f OP_CHECKSIG